Sharon Nagy Obituary

Sharon Ann Nagy

Sharon Ann Nagy, 78, of Findlay, passed away Saturday, April 8, 2023, surrounded by her family.

She was born May 2, 1944, in Alvada, to the late Frank and Violet (Nye) Kaufman. She was a 1962 graduate of Findlay High School. Sharon married Thomas L. Nagy on June 12, 1965, and he preceded her in death July 24, 1994.

She is survived by her sons, Frank (Patty) Nagy and Tim (Erin) Nagy, both of Findlay; seven grandchildren, Dustin Lamon, Deziree (Cody) Crawford, Michael Nagy, Alexis Nagy, Nate Wooden, Kayla Wooden, and Elizabeth Nagy; two great-grandchildren, Carter and Kaisley Crawford; beloved niece and sister at heart, Marsha (Tom) Cramer; and numerous other nieces and nephews.

She was also preceded in death by her brothers, Laverne, Kenny, and Jerry Kaufman; and sisters, Verena Launder and Pauline Robinson.

Sharon and her husband had T & S Enterprises and she was the Deputy Registrar of Hancock County License Bureau for 24 years. She was a life-long member of St. Michael the Archangel Catholic Church where she volunteered at the School for many years. She was also a volunteer at Blanchard Valley Hospital and City Mission. Sharon never met a stranger and loved her family, especially her grandchildren and great-grandchildren. She had a great love for basketball, especially college basketball and was an avid Ohio State Buckeye fan. Sharon also loved racing, specifically, dirt track racing. She was also a Zonta member for many years, member of the Beta Sigma Phi Sorority, and earned the order of the Rose.

Visitation will be 2-4 and 6-8 p.m. Thursday, April 13, 2023, at COLDREN-CRATES FUNERAL HOME. Mass of Christian burial will be 11 a.m. Friday, April 14, 2023, at St. Michael the Archangel Catholic Church, 617 W. Main Cross St., Findlay. Burial will follow at Maple Grove Cemetery.

Memorial contributions can be made in memory of Sharon to the City Mission.
